This site is a home for explorations into how we can use maps and media to support conversation and collaboration in communities of locality and interest. It follows the work of the Networked City project 2016-2020.

Networked City is a loose framework within which people, projects and organisations can learn how to use mapping, network building, data and technology for community and social benefit.

There we focussed on plans to support London's community and voluntary sector with a new resource centre, work with four London networks using network mapping, and games and simulations for co-design.

In parallel I developed the Clerkenwell Commons site as a first demonstration of how to use different types of maps locally. That has now evolved in a project with local groups including the EC1Echo, a community newspaper covering Clerkenwell, and Farringdon in the City of London. More here about Exploring EC1.
